What you'll bring to the team

Bring joy, create connections, and make memories. Our vision is to be the global leader in branded entertainment destinations and the greatest place to work and play. Merlin Entertainments is transforming the way guests experience our world-famous brands through digital innovation. We are seeking a Technology Lead – Apps Engineering to own the strategy, delivery and operational resilience of our consumer-facing mobile applications and interactive kiosk platforms. This is a critical leadership role with end-to-end accountability for Merlin’s mobile and kiosk estate. You will define the technical vision, lead high-performing engineering squads and ensure we deliver secure, scalable and engaging digital experiences that drive commercial performance and exceptional guest satisfaction.

The Role

As Technology Lead – Apps Engineering, you will be responsible for the full software development lifecycle and live service operations across iOS, Android, cross-platform applications and kiosk systems. Acting as the senior technical authority in this domain, you will shape architecture, set engineering standards and foster a culture of excellence and continuous improvement. You will work in close partnership with the Ecommerce Technology Lead and other digital leaders to create seamless, multi-channel guest journeys across web, app and in-park touchpoints. This role combines strategic leadership with deep hands-on technical expertise. You will remain close to the code, guiding architectural decisions, reviewing complex implementations and solving critical technical challenges.

Key Responsibilities

  • Mobile & Kiosk Platform Strategy and Leadership: Own and deliver the strategic technical roadmap for all Merlin mobile applications and kiosk platforms. Act as the final authority on architecture, design, scalability, performance and security decisions. Establish and govern engineering standards across the mobile SDLC, including CI/CD, release management and quality assurance. Evaluate and introduce new technologies, tools, and vendors to enhance capability and innovation.
  • Operational & Engineering Management: Lead multiple agile engineering squads across the full lifecycle from concept to deployment, optimisation and live service. Act as the senior escalation point for incidents, service recovery and root-cause remediation. Implement robust monitoring, analytics, crash reporting and performance management practices. Ensure smooth and timely app store submissions and kiosk deployments. Define and report on SLAs and KPIs, holding teams accountable for stability, guest impact and business performance. Manage technical relationships with Apple App Store, Google Play and kiosk vendors.
  • Collaboration and Integration: Partner with Ecommerce Technology, Data Engineering, Infrastructure, Cloud and Security teams to ensure cohesive digital platforms. Translate business requirements into technically sound, deliverable backlogs alongside Product and UX/UI teams. Enable integration with park systems including ticketing, photography and access control via APIs.
  • Team Leadership and Development: Build, mentor, and lead high-performing mobile and kiosk engineering squads. Drive capability development, workforce planning and succession within the domain. Foster a culture of engineering excellence, innovation and agile maturity. Set clear objectives and measurable outcomes aligned to product and organisational goals.
  • Technical Delivery & Governance: Maintain hands-on expertise in native mobile development (Swift, SwiftUI, Kotlin, Jetpack Compose) and React Native. Champion agile and DevOps practices to improve flow, predictability and time-to-market. Own technical quality, codebase health and technical debt management. Manage the engineering budget, balancing investment, risk and delivery outcomes. Communicate technical strategy, risks and value clearly to senior stakeholders.
  • Security, Compliance and Risk: Ensure mobile and kiosk platforms meet the highest standards of security, compliance and governance. Lead vulnerability management, technical risk assessment and remediation processes.

About You

You are a strong hands-on engineer and an inspiring technical leader. You combine deep native mobile expertise with the ability to define long-term strategy and build high-performing teams.

Qualifications & Experience:

  • Deg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or equivalent practical experience.
  • 5+ years’ deep hands-on experience in native mobile development across iOS (Swift, SwiftUI) and Android (Kotlin, Jetpack Compose).
  • Significant commercial experience with React Native or similar cross-platform frameworks.
  • Experience leading mobile engineering teams in a technical leadership capacity.
  • Proven expertise across the full mobile SDLC, including publishing and lifecycle management via Apple App Store and Google Play Console.
  • Strong knowledge of agile methodologies and DevOps practices.
  • Experience with modern mobile architectures (MVVM, Clean Architecture) and state management.
  • Integration experience with APIs, cloud platforms (AWS or Azure) and identity solutions.
  • Strong understanding of mobile security, performance optimisation and accessibility standards.
  • Experience with kiosk, IoT, or embedded systems is desirable.
  • Relevant certifications such as AWS or Agile leadership are advantageous.
